Job Description

Job Title: Gas Technician

Job Category: Maintenance Technician

Location: Brantford ON


About the Role:

Responsibilities of a Gas/Maintenance Technician is to service inspect and repair all boilers installed for clients. Makes recommendations for boiler spare parts. Tests samples and repairs water chemical and water treatment equipment. Covers 24 hr. on call on a rotation basis. Offers support by phone and email to customers. Reports to Assistant Manager for all administrative requirements and Field Supervisor for field work activities.


Key Responsibilities:

  • Travels to customer locations assigned and identifies boiler and water treatment equipment failures/problems. Repairs services or replaces all items as deemed necessary and appropriate. (uses wrenches hand tools combustion analyzers multimeters etc.)
  • Performs regular inspections on boilers and water treatment equipment as outlined in the Inspection Report Form. (uses wrenches hand tools combustion analyzers multimeters etc.)
  • Troubleshoots boiler and water treatment control panel problems and all associated wiring and parts deficiencies and repair or replace anything where necessary. (uses multimeter and simulator)
  • Take water samples from customers Miura steam systems for analysis.
  • Perform basic water treatment testing of the boiler water program and report conditions to clients.
  • Communicates with customers (by phone email or in person) to solve their complaints.
  • Assesses and identifies all scale and corrosion related problems regarding the boiler.
  • Assesses and evaluates steam and hot water distribution systems such that safe and appropriate recommendations and evaluations can be made.
  • Maintains parts inventory in stock room and in vans. Informs company representative when parts may need to be ordered for warehouse stock.
  • Performs the start up of boilers water treatment equipment and other equipment for new or retrofit installations and monitors operations to ensure that the Miura equipment working appropriately and that any problems are resolved.
  • Ensure adherence to all COMPANY policies and practices including but not limited to; Health and Safety HR and any additional that are applicable in your role.
  • Maintain required administrative duties. (time sheets cyber security work orders emails milage tracking expenses quotes etc.)
  • Responsible for the care and organization of company tools and equipment
  • Countermeasure Complete countermeasures if required
  • Collecting Customer Information Visit customers collect information
  • Business Growth Recommend replacing parts and promote monitoring equipment chemical and maintenance contract to achieve Preventative Maintenance
  • Other duties and responsibilities as required.


Requirements:

  • Proven field service experience
  • Technical degree or certification
  • TSSA G1 Gas license for Ontario (Must Have)
  • Ability to troubleshoot test and service technical equipment
  • English literacy
  • Ability to work flexible shifts and to adapt to changing work schedules
  • Familiarity with mobile tools and applications
  • Physical Activities performing physical activities that require considerable use of your arms and legs and moving your whole body such as climbing lifting balancing walking stooping and handling of materials.
  • Handling and Moving Objects Using hands and arms in handling installing positioning and moving materials and manipulating things.
  • Controlling Machines and Processes using either control mechanisms or direct physical activity to operate machines or processes (not including computers or vehicles).
  • Operating Vehicles Mechanized Devices or Equipment Running maneuvering navigating or driving vehicles or mechanized equipment.
  • Standing Required standing for long periods of time.
